Audits and Examinations

  1. An IRS audit is a review/examination of an organization's or individual's  tax accounts and financial information to ensure information is reported correctly according to the tax laws and to verify the reported amount of tax is correct. 
  2.  All of these Audits and examinations are important you don't want to face them along. Remember as a taxpayer you have a Tax Payer Bill of Rights.

There are basically 3 types of Audits and Examinations

  1. A Correspondence Audit – This is the simplest type of audit. It is usually conducted by mail or fax. 
  2. An Office Audit – Office audits are slightly more complicated you will need to meet with an IRS representative in their office.
  3. A Field Audit – Field audits are the most complicated of them all. With a field audit, an IRS agent comes to your door or the door of your tax professional. .
